How Artificial Grass Installation Operates in Canton

Because Canton properties vary in gradient, drainage, and soil composition, artificial grass installation kicks off with a property inspection that defines excavation depth, base requirements, and drainage control. You'll watch crews strip existing turf, consolidate the subgrade, and install a crushed aggregate base that supports the surface and facilitates drainage. They contour precisely, add edging, and set a weed barrier where required.

Next, installers lay out the turf, match grain direction, seam sections, and fasten perimeters with spikes or adhesive. They apply infill to support blade recovery, ballast the system, and refine surface consistency with mechanical brushing. Your job timeline relies on square footage, access, and drainage corrections. Don't enable maintenance misinformation deceive you: you'll still want brushing, debris cleanup, and scheduled infill checks to sustain function and appearance stable over time.

Artificial Grass Performance Choices

Choose turf quality characteristics according to the roll speed, firmness, and longevity you prefer in Canton's climate. Ball roll is controlled by picking pile height, face weight, and yarn shape. Low friction blends encourage more consistent, quicker roll, while heavier constructions reduce pace and increase hold on breaking putts.

Moreover, coordinate the backing and infill system to forecasted use and weather exposure. Fibers that are thermally stable help reduce softening, sheen changes, and thermal expansion on scorching summer afternoons. For a more stable, tournament-style response, choose a compacted aggregate base with limited cushioning. Use a stabilized pad beneath the turf for a moderately softer feel underfoot. Performance through rain, freeze-thaw cycles, and routine practice is increased by UV-resistant yarns, strong tuft bind, and good drainage.

Learning About Man-made Lawn Installation Costs in Canton

When evaluating man-made grass installation costs in Canton, transparency counts because your expenditure is determined by measurable project factors rather than one standard cost. The total expenditure you'll make is driven by project size, turf product qualities, location access, removal depth, drainage setup, and edge restraint requirements. When projects involve grading corrections, rock removal, or detailed curves, they demand more work and base materials, which raises cost.

Don't forget to consider installation approval, infill selection, weed barrier systems, and haul-away costs for extracted sod or debris. Planning and labor access can be impacted by seasonal rates, especially during peak landscaping months. Line-item estimates that separate materials, sub-base, compaction, seam work, and finishing should be asked for if you're comparing options. Such a structure enables you to pinpoint cost origins and ensure the proposed installation scope fits your site conditions accurately.

Choosing the Best Canton Turf Installer

Once you comprehend how installation fees are built, the next step is selecting a Canton turf installer who can execute the installation to standards. Initiate by verifying licenses, insurance coverage, and proficiency with artificial greens, drainage systems, seam installation, and soil compaction. Examine work photos for edge detail, cup positioning, and consistent pile direction. Judge installer standing through local references, independent reviews, and completed projects you can examine in person.

Obtain from each professional a written scope that describes site excavation depth, base aggregate, infill material, turf product, and specifications for slope and seams. Review warranty terms thoroughly, including terms for UV protection, seam breakdown, water drainage, and installation quality. You should also verify completion timelines, site supervision, and post-installation maintenance guidance before executing any agreement with confidence.

Can You Lay Artificial Grass Over Concrete or Decking Surfaces?

You can easily install artificial grass over concrete or decks with correct foundation preparation. Sufficient drainage systems, shock pads where necessary, and firm edge attachment deliver consistent performance. On deck installations, confirm structural integrity and humidity management before proceeding. Concrete surfaces require attention to slope, crack remediation, and sealing standards to eliminate vapor issues. Always select adhesives or fasteners approved for external use and thermal movement.
